Output 156f95437beb132141a5a6e87f76d3834c7b32adfdf46b80d73288ade87689ae:15

value
848064
script pubkey
OP_0 OP_PUSHBYTES_20 b092a25e3face85794d9eeefda7c654b807d858e
address
bc1qkzf2yh3l4n5909xeamha5lr9fwq8mpvwtqszl9
transaction
156f95437beb132141a5a6e87f76d3834c7b32adfdf46b80d73288ade87689ae
spent
true